Drain valve repair services focus on fixing issues with the valves responsible for controlling the flow of liquids or gases within plumbing and HVAC systems. These valves are essential for managing water, steam, or other fluids in appliances, heating systems, or industrial setups. When a drain valve malfunctions, it can lead to leaks, improper drainage, or system inefficiencies. Local contractors who specialize in drain valve repairs can inspect the affected components, identify the root cause of the problem, and provide the necessary repairs to restore proper function. This service is crucial for maintaining the safety and efficiency of various systems in residential or commercial properties.

Problems that often lead to drain valve repair needs include leaks, corrosion, or broken components that prevent the valve from sealing properly. A leaking drain valve can cause water damage, mold growth, or increased utility bills, especially if the leak goes unnoticed. Additionally, a stuck or malfunctioning valve may hinder drainage or shut-off capabilities, affecting the operation of appliances like water heaters, dishwashers, or sump pumps. Addressing these issues promptly with professional repair services can prevent further damage and help ensure systems operate smoothly and reliably.

What causes drain valve issues that need repair? Common causes include corrosion, sediment buildup, or mechanical wear, which can hinder proper drainage and lead to leaks or malfunctions.

How can I tell if my drain valve needs repair? Signs include persistent leaks, difficulty opening or closing the valve, or unusual noises during operation, indicating a potential problem.

What types of drain valves are typically repaired by local contractors? Common types include ball valves, gate valves, and plug valves, all of which can be serviced or replaced by experienced service providers.
